Marissa bought 6 boxes of nails. She paid $0.74 for each box. How much did marissa pay for the nails? Justin throught the answer was $44.40. Is Justin's answer reasonable

No, Justin's guess of $44.40 is not reasonable. If you take the price of a single box of nails and multiply by the amount of boxes Marissa purchased you get $4.44.

Equation:
.74 x 6 = 4.44

The $4.44 represents how much Marissa spent to buy all six boxes of nails. If Marissa only spent $4.44 then it is not possible for each nail to be $44.40.
